Early Life and Career Beginnings

Foster Brooks’ journey to success began in his early years. After completing his education, he initially pursued a career in radio, working as a disc jockey and hosting various shows. However, it was his talent for comedy that truly set him apart. Brooks developed a distinctive character, portraying a lovable drunkard with slurred speech and exaggerated movements. This unique persona became his trademark and propelled him to stardom.

Rise to Fame

Brooks’ breakthrough came in the 1960s when he started appearing on popular television shows such as “The Ed Sullivan Show” and “The Dean Martin Show.” His hilarious drunk act resonated with audiences, and he quickly became a sought-after guest on various talk shows and comedy specials. Brooks’ popularity soared, and he soon found himself performing in sold-out venues across the country.

Success in Film and Television

As Brooks’ fame grew, so did his opportunities in the entertainment industry. He began landing roles in both film and television, further expanding his fan base and increasing his net worth. Some of his notable appearances include films like “The Love God?” (1969) and “Cracking Up” (1977), as well as television shows like “Sanford and Son” and “The Muppet Show.” These projects not only showcased his comedic talent but also contributed significantly to his financial success.
